North Tees and Hartlepool NHS Foundation Trust and South Tees NHS Foundation Trust and are working in partnership to provide a comprehensive Point of Care Testing service to their users. An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Band 2 Support Worker to join the Point ofCare Testing team. North Tees & Hartlepool NHS Foundation Trust is comprised of two sites; The University Hospitals of North Tees, Stockton-on-Tees, and University Hospital Hartlepool. South Tees NHS Foundation Trust is also comprised of two sites; The James Cook University Hospital, Middlesbrough and the Friarage Hospital, Northallerton. The candidate will be expected to work across both Trusts and sites, in addition to smaller units within the community and primary care. Main duties of the job The department manages a wide variety of equipment including the Roche Cobas b123 Blood Gas analyser, Radiometer ABL90 Flex Plus Blood Gas Analyser, AccuChek Inform II Glucose meters, Nova Stat Strip Glucose meters, Coaguchek INR meters, V-Trust Ketone meters and Hemocue Hb meters. Working under the direction of the Pathology Support Service Lead the post holder will assist in the day to day management of Point of Care testing devices in the Trust, troubleshooting problems as they arise, and provide advice and support to users. They will also be expected to undertake administrative tasks within the department, monitor stock levels, and assist in the delivery of POCT EQA schemes.
